What is Cars Category B1?
Cars Category B1 mostly associates with cars designed for particular uses, differentiating them from the more prevalent passenger automobiles generally categorized under Category B. In numerous jurisdictions, Category B1 covers three-wheeled cars and SzkołA Nauki Jazdy Online four-wheeled light vehicles with particular security and performance specifications.
Meaning of Category B1 Vehicles:Three-Wheeled Vehicles: Vehicles with three wheels designed for the transport of guests or products, which can include scooters and some types of motorcycles.Light Four-Wheeled Vehicles: These are usually defined as light goods lorries or quadricycles, which are smaller than basic cars and typically have restricted weight and engine size.
This category is essential not just for motorists but likewise for manufacturers who design cars to comply with particular standards.
